A video game based on ‘The Mandalorian’ is likely on the way

A short time ago in a galaxy very, very close… an industry insider has leaked that production for a video game based on The Mandalorian is underway.

The video game industry is no stranger to leaks and the Star Wars franchise is definitely not an exception. According to an insider, The Mandalorian is likely to be the latest piece of Star Wars material that gets its own video game.

Coming in just before this year’s Star Wars day, rumours have been flying around claiming that The Mandalorian video game will be a thing. This news follows shortly after it was announced last month that Star Wars: The Bad Batch, a new Disney+ series, will officially be released on May 4th, 2021.

The Mandalorian video game

Seasoned industry insider and XboxEra founder, Nick ‘Shpeshal Ed’ Baker recently took to Twitter suggesting that plans to produce a The Mandalorian video game have already begun.

“Ok. So you’ll notice…there’s a Mandalorian Funko on [Xbox boss] Phil’s Spencer’s shelf. Yes. Someone is making a Mandalorian game.”

However, shortly after Baker’s tweet, he quickly followed up with some clarification on the details. This reversal was probably to, you know, ensure that his reputation as an insider still remained credible and intact.

“Ok, so liiiiittle bit of a whoopsie…Yeah, there’s going to be a Mando game. But um…that’s apparently not a Mando Funko. I might have just said something I wasn’t supposed to yet. Hoping I didn’t just burn my source. Got some apologising to do.”

Speculation was also rampant after Phil Spencer, the current Xbox boss, was seen showcasing a Mandalorian Funko Pop. It was later proven to be a false alarm though, as some due diligence ended up showing that the Funko Pop was actually Arbiter from Halo.

But while this is exciting news indeed, it’s best to curb your expectations. Currently, no one from Disney has commented on the leak.
